Transaction 63a6d2886e327b5c89157a23cd5655176915b30df24b33909435d4b456c50a1e
1 Input
1 Output
-
63a6d2886e327b5c89157a23cd5655176915b30df24b33909435d4b456c50a1e:0
- value
- 6800
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fc4075d71e2a4c4bb208cf67add297924ec3371
- address
- bc1q0lzqwht3u2jvfweq3nm84hff0yjwcvm32rx8tx